Abstract

The utility model discloses a globe joint which comprises a tee, a sphere and a connecting bar. A radial outward boss is arranged at one end of the tee, and the inner surface of the tee is a spherical surface. The sphere is positioned in the tee, the movable fit is presented between the tee and the sphere. A through-hole is positioned in the diametral direction of the sphere, the connecting bar with a sealed shape is fixed in the through-hole and both ends of the connecting bar protrudes outward. The tip side of the connecting bar is near to one end of the nonradial outward boss of the tee. An adjusting ring is arranged between one end of the nonradial boss of the tee and the sphere, the inner surface of the adjusting ring is a spherical surface, an external thread and an internal thread are respectively arranged on the excircle of the adjusting ring and the incircle of the tee which correspond to the excircle, the adjusting ring and the tee are revolved together by means of the external thread and the internal thread. A ring-shaped flute is positioned in the inner side of the outer end of the adjusting ring, and a seal ring is positioned in the ring-shaped flute. The structural characteristics is that a surface, wherein the seal ring and the sphere are in contact with each other, is a spherical surface and the diameter of the spherical surface is equal to the diameter of the sphere. The globe joint has better sealing effect, non-easy abrasion, and longer performance life. The globe joint is suitable for being utilized in the semi-immersed oar propulsion means of watercraft.
